As service innovation is a hot and rapidly developing topic in traditional service industries as well as in industrial contexts, this seminar is tackling service innovation, the management of service innovation and and the design of services, from both theoretical and practical perspectives. It introduces the service-dominant logic, applies service design tools, discusses servitization issues as well as service business models, technology & services.
